Responsibilities: As a Small Works Manager specialising in Insurance Repairs, you will play a pivotal role in overseeing and coordinating projects. Your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:

  • Managing the end-to-end process of insurance repair projects, from initial assessment to completion.
  • Collaborating with insurance companies, assessors, and clients to understand project requirements.
  • Conducting thorough site assessments to identify repair needs and provide accurate cost estimates.
  • Coordinating and scheduling small works projects, ensuring timely completion and client satisfaction.
  • Overseeing subcontractors and in-house teams to deliver high-quality repairs within budget.
  • Maintaining detailed project documentation, including progress reports and financial records.
  • Implementing and enforcing health and safety standards on all projects.

Qualifications:

  • Relevant qualification in Construction Management or a related field.
  • Proven experience as a Small Works Manager.
  • Strong project management skills, including budgeting, scheduling, and resource management.
  • Excellent communication and negotiation skills for effective client and stakeholder engagement.
  • In-depth knowledge of construction methodologies, building regulations, and quality standards.

Requirements:

  • SMSTS and CSCS certification.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ple small works projects simultaneously.
  • Attention to detail and strong organisational skills.
  • Proficiency in project management software and Microsoft Office suite.
  • Ability to adapt to changing project requirements and priorities.
